So, What is UnlistedLeaf's Real Name?
For those eager to know the person behind the UnlistedLeaf username, his real name is **Bryan**. That's it, plain and simple. He has been pretty open about this information for some time now, especially as his channel grew and he became more comfortable sharing parts of his personal life with his audience. Personal Details: Bryan's Profile
While online creators often keep some aspects of their lives private, Bryan has shared a fair amount of information over the years. Here's a quick look at some known details about the person known as UnlistedLeaf.
Detail | Information |
---|---|
Real Name | Bryan |
Known For | Pokémon Trading Card Game content on YouTube |
YouTube Channel | UnlistedLeaf |
Nationality | Australian |
Residence | Australia (specific location generally not disclosed for privacy) |
Content Focus | Pokémon card openings, collection showcases, challenges, discussions |
Years Active | Started YouTube channel in 2013, active since |
